Serological examination of cattle for parainfluenza-3 (PI-3), infectious bovine rhinotracheitis/infectious pustular vulvovaginitis (IBR/IPV), adeno 3 and virus diarrhoea-mucosal disease (VDMD) viruses showed that changes in PI-3 antibody level depended on the age of exam ined animals. After calving, the antibody level decreased significantly in comparison with that observed for a 4-month period before calving. The PI-3 virus antibody level raised as the age of animals increased. This finding suggest that parainfluenza-3 is the natural symptomless infection. It may be activated under conditions favourable to the break-down of non-specific immunity.
